The ADVANCE Program, a MentorNet’s Partner, Helps Bring 70 New Female Professors.
As Cornell is preparing to replace retiring faculty through a renewal initiative, it will continue to recruit women in STEM fields through their ADVANCE program. ADVANCE is a $3.3 million effort, funded by the National Science Foundation that has brought 70 new female professors to the univeristy in the last five years.
Compared to professors in the humanities, women in science fields have to go through rigorous post doc training, which can affect their family life. Cornell is continuing to work on reducing gender disparity in the STEM fields. ADVANCE programs provide role models for aspiring female scientists and help them advance in their professional careers.
